Transaction 5ac579734c89c5ce9f106b8a36b5c584c0d1e7ce15207e94f5b06b24cfdc539d

11 Input
2 Outputs
  • 5ac579734c89c5ce9f106b8a36b5c584c0d1e7ce15207e94f5b06b24cfdc539d:0
  • value  18764001
    address  1JPz4DJeAUwtxGLsZ9Cp1Uy674xFDMywU3
  • 5ac579734c89c5ce9f106b8a36b5c584c0d1e7ce15207e94f5b06b24cfdc539d:1
  • value  1023810
    address  3Bazr9LdaAjLwW3PHc7u9vmHZLupJNegVR